joerg 05dd496ff2 Major cleanup of the timerX_{acquire,release} stuff. In particular,
make it more intelligible, improve the partially bogus locking, and
allow for a ``quick re-acquiration'' from a pending release of timer 0
that happened ``recently'', so it was not processed yet by clkintr().
This latter modification now finally allows to play XBoing over
pcaudio without losing sounds or getting complaints. ;-)  (XBoing
opens/writes/closes the sound device all over the day.)

Correct locking for sysbeep().

Extensively (:-) reviewed by:	bde
1996-07-20 18:47:23 +00:00
..
1996-06-25 20:02:16 +00:00
1996-07-12 06:48:55 +00:00
1996-07-12 06:48:55 +00:00
1996-06-25 20:02:16 +00:00
1996-06-12 05:11:41 +00:00